Mars_AttacksIf he can't repair it, I can. I have a Ball that I had to completely rebuild with the more complicated 2836. Marathon uses the identical movements and I have repaired those also.
The ONLY unique thing about Ball is that they use H4 (extra long) pinions.
The date wheel has lost a tooth and I have a pack of date wheels for 2824 ETA movements.

MaSigchistHere is my Ball watch service experience.
I purchased a Ball watch (Engineer II) for my father from David about 15 yrs ago. When it needed service (Tritium dead) I contacted David and he said unfortunately the only option was an Authorized Service Center. I sent emails to 5, 2 got back to me- I sent it to Glezer-Kraus in Il. They said 8 months to get a new dial from Ball in Switzerland but would ship the watch back while I waited. I asked them to add a crown replacement since it was dinged up. 10 months later, they tell me parts are in, I send the watch - it took another 2 months for them to do the work. They didn't replace the crown - it broke a year later and I had to get it repaired myself with the help of a local watchmaker. Some of the tritium on the new dial failed within 3 yrs.
That is my Ball watch service experience. When I bought it, Ball's official service center was in Clearwater Fl, my folks lived an hour away and brought it there once to adjust the band on the spot. They closed it.
Unfortunately this was my father's, he's gone - I got it for him or I would have already dumped it. I still might. No more Ball watches for me.
